THE ORDER OF MERIT RETURNS: BLACK JACK KETCHUM INSTALLED AS 3/1 FAVOURITE

05 Oct 2006 Pre-2014 Releases

The £300,000 Order of Merit, again encompassing all non-novice Grade 1, 2 and 3 races between October and April, kicks off at Aintree later this month, and last season’s Champion Novice Hurdler Black Jack Ketchum has been made 3/1 favourite with Blue Square to land the overall prize.

The points-based series, now in its third season, aims to boost field sizes in Britain’s top Jumps races and to encourage owners and trainers to campaign their leading horses with the Order of Merit in mind. Since its inception, the percentage of Graded races over the season with fewer than eight runners has fallen from around half to under a quarter.

Following a review at the end of its second season and feedback from owners, trainers and other key stakeholders, the points and prize money structure has been amended slightly. Points will now only be awarded down to sixth place in qualifying races, while the Top Chaser and Top Hurdler prizes have been replaced with awards for the second and third-placed horses on the leaderboard at the end of the season. The overall winner’s prize remains at the same level.

The new points and prize money structure is as follows:

  Grade 1 Grade 2 Grade 3 Prize Money
1st 20 15 10 Overall Winner £200,000
2nd 16 12 8 2nd Place £75,000
3rd   12 10 6 3rd Place £25,000
4th 10 8 5 Owner £75%
5th 8 6 4 Trainer 12.5%
6th  6 4 3 Stable Team 12.5%

The series remains jointly-funded by BHB and the sixteen racecourses that stage Graded races.

Two races have been upgraded into the Jump Pattern for the 2006/07 season – the Mears Group Relkeel Hurdle at Cheltenham in December over an extended 2m 5f, now a Grade 2, and the Newbury Gold Cup Chase at Newbury in March over 2m 4f, now a Grade 3 – bringing the total of Order of Merit races up to 65. The Order of Merit will also be staged at Ascot for the first time this season, following the course’s re-development. The first race in the series will be the bonusprint.com Old Roan Chase at Aintree on 22 October, and the Order of Merit will again climax at Sandown Park on 28 April with the Betfred Gold Cup.

As well as Black Jack Ketchum, other contenders worthy of note include Paul Nicholls’ leading chaser Kauto Star, 5/1 with Blue Square. Henry Daly’s Mighty Man and last season’s runner-up Monkerhostin are both 7/1, whilst the 2005/06 overall winner, Royal Shakespeare, is available at 25/1.

BHB Marketing Director Chris John said: “Jump Racing is thriving, and the Order of Merit has been a major contributor to this current success. The number of our top races with more than eight runners continues to rise, many of the stars of our sport are seen out earlier in the campaign, and the series provides dedicated fans and casual followers alike with a common thread linking the whole season.

“We have also listened to the constructive feedback from all those involved in the Order of Merit, and the amendments made to the points and prize structure reflect this, ensuring that those horses that have been in contention at the top of the leaderboard throughout the season are properly rewarded, without diminishing the overall prize.”
